The Cruz-Sessions legislation concerns H-1B and OPT work visas, which are temporary, and do not allow the visa holder to remain in the USA after the visa expires.
It has nothing to do with LEGAL permanent residents, who can stay in the USA as long as they like, are eligible for all welfare benefits, and are free to apply for any USA job they want, with some security and citizenship exclusions.
In recent years, the USA has allowed roughly 1.5 million new LEGAL permanent residents to enter each year.
